COLUMBUS, OH, January 30, 2024 - Planet TV Studios, a featured producer of ground-breaking television series, proudly announces its latest documentary series, "New Frontiers," spotlighting the landmark work of Andelyn Biosciences. This specific documentary will reveal the inventive strides made by Andelyn Biosciences, a prominent gene therapy Contract Development and Manufacturing Organization (CDMO), in the vibrant space of biotechnology.

"New Frontiers" is a thought-provoking series diligently developed to uncover unique firms which are at the forefront of framing the long term future of healthcare all over the world. The documentary episodes will likely be airing early 2024 on national television, Bloomberg TV, and accessible on on-demand through a number of platforms, including Amazon, Google Play, Roku, and more.

In the elaborate world of biotechnology, Andelyn Biosciences has surfaced as a innovator, advancing state-of-the-art therapies and adding considerably to the biopharmaceutical industry. Started in 2020, the business, based in Columbus, Ohio, started out of Nationwide Children's Hospital's Abigail Wexner Research Institute along with an objective to speeding up the progression and manufacturing of innovative therapies to bring more treatments to more patients.

Key Focus Areas:

Cell and Gene Therapies: Andelyn Biosciences has specialized in the progression and manufacturing of cell and gene therapies, genetically engineering medical treatments or cures for target diseases such as genetic disorders, cancer, and autoimmune conditions.

Bioprocessing and Manufacturing: Andelyn performs exceptionally well in bioprocessing and manufacturing technologies, making sure the effective and scalable formulation of gene therapies.

Deciphering DNA and Cell-Based Interventions

Biotechnological and regenerative medicine signify two unique but often overlapping branches of therapeutic advancement:

✅ Biological Cell Therapy consists of the transplantation, reprogramming, or integration of regenerative cells into a subject to treat a condition. This includes pluripotent cell treatments, CAR-T cell therapy for malignant conditions, and tissue repair techniques to rejuvenate deteriorated body parts.

✅ Gene Therapy focuses on modifying or replacing defective DNA within a subject’s genetic material to neutralize inherited ailments. This is carried out through targeted gene transport that transfer corrective DNA into the host genome.

These medical advancements are introducing a groundbreaking phase where maladies that were once mitigated with chronic drug regimens or surgical interventions could conceivably be permanently treated with a comprehensive intervention.


Biological Delivery Systems

Microbes have developed to efficiently deliver nucleic acids into host cells, making them an effective tool for DNA-based treatment. Common viral vectors include:

Adenoviral vectors – Designed to invade both proliferating and non-dividing cells but can elicit immunogenic reactions.

AAV vectors – Preferred due to their lower immunogenicity and capacity for maintaining prolonged DNA transcription.

Retroviral vectors and lentiviral systems – Integrate into the host genome, offering sustained transcription, with lentiviruses being particularly useful for modifying quiescent cells.

Alternative Genetic Delivery Methods

Synthetic genetic modification approaches provide a safer alternative, minimizing host rejection. These encompass:

Lipid-based carriers and nano-delivery systems – Coating DNA or RNA for efficient intracellular transport.

Electrical Permeabilization – Employing electrostimulation to create temporary pores in cell membranes, facilitating DNA/RNA penetration.

Direct Injection – Administering DNA sequences straight into target tissues.

Applications of Gene Therapy

DNA-based interventions have proven effective across diverse clinical disciplines, notably transforming the therapeutic approach of inherited conditions, malignancies, and pathogen-induced ailments.

Addressing Inherited Diseases

Numerous inherited conditions result from single-gene mutations, positioning them as prime subjects for genetic correction. Some notable advancements include:

Cystic Fibrosis – Studies focusing on delivering functional CFTR genes have demonstrated positive outcomes.

Hemophilia – Gene therapy trials seek to reestablish the generation of hemostatic molecules.

Dystrophic Muscle Disorders – CRISPR-driven genetic correction delivers promise for DMD-affected individuals.

Hemoglobinopathies and Erythrocyte Disorders – Gene therapy strategies seek to repair red blood cell abnormalities.

Cancer Gene Therapy

Genetic modification is integral in tumor management, either by altering T-cell functionality to recognize and attack tumors or by genetically modifying tumor tissues to suppress proliferation. Key innovative tumor-targeted genetic solutions consist of:

CAR-T Cell Therapy – Reprogrammed immune cells attacking tumor markers.

Cancer-Selective Viral Agents – Genetically modified pathogens that selectively infect and destroy tumor cells.

Tumor Suppressor Gene Therapy – Restoring the function of genes like TP53 to regulate cell growth.


Therapy of Pathogenic Disorders

Molecular therapy introduces plausible solutions for long-term diseases notably HIV/AIDS. Trial-phase strategies consist of:

CRISPR-Based HIV Elimination – Directing towards and eradicating HIV-infected organisms.

Genetic Engineering of Lymphocytes – Making Lymphocytes defensive to pathogen infiltration.

The Science Behind Cell and Gene Therapies

Regenerative Cell Therapy: Revolutionizing Treatment Options

Biological treatments leverages the regenerative potential of living organisms to combat ailments. Significant therapies comprise:

Regenerative Blood Cell Therapy:
Used to treat leukemia, lymphoma, and other blood disorders by infusing healthy stem cells with compatible biological grafts.

CAR-T Cell Therapy: A innovative anti-cancer strategy in which a patient’s white blood cells are modified to identify more effectively and eliminate abnormal growths.

Multipotent Stromal Cell Therapy: Studied for its capability in counteracting chronic immune dysfunctions, musculoskeletal damage, and neurodegenerative disorders.

Genetic Modification Treatment: Modifying the Molecular Structure

Gene therapy functions through repairing the root cause of hereditary conditions:

In-Body Gene Treatment: Delivers therapeutic genes inside the patient’s body, for example the regulatory-approved vision-restoring Luxturna for curing hereditary ocular disorders.

Cell-Extraction Gene Treatment: Involves modifying a subject’s genetic material under controlled conditions and then reinjecting them, as seen in some clinical trials for red blood cell disorders and weakened immune conditions.

The advent of precision DNA-editing has dramatically improved gene therapy research, making possible high-precision adjustments at the DNA level.

Breakthrough Uses in Healthcare

Cell and gene therapies are transforming medical approaches across multiple fields:

Cancer Treatment

The approval of CAR-T cell therapies like Novartis’ Kymriah and Gilead’s Yescarta has transformed the oncology field, particularly for those with aggressive lymphomas who have not responded to conventional therapies.

Genetic Conditions

Medical issues for example SMA together with a hereditary blood disorder, that until recently had restricted medical solutions, now offer groundbreaking genomic medicine strategies such as a gene replacement therapy and a CRISPR-based therapy.

Neurodegenerative Ailments

Gene therapy is progressing in trials to address cognitive impairments like a neurodegenerative movement ailment and Huntington’s disease, as several research experiments indicating encouraging outcomes.
